The Postgraduate Certificate in Urbanization and Inclusive Development is a comprehensive course that addresses the critical issues of urbanization and sustainable development. This certificate program emphasizes the importance of inclusive development in the context of rapid urban growth, highlighting the social, economic, and environmental aspects of urbanization.

Course Details

β€’ Urbanization and Global Trends
β€’ Urban Economy and Spatial Development
β€’ Urban Planning for Inclusive Cities
β€’ Housing Policy and Affordability in Cities
β€’ Social Infrastructure and Urban Services
β€’ Transportation and Accessibility in Urban Areas
β€’ Urban Environmental Sustainability
β€’ Urban Governance and Stakeholder Engagement
β€’ Monitoring and Evaluation for Urban Development
